The coronavirus epidemic, which has afflicted the entire world, has slowed and sometimes even stopped the activities of many companies and entrepreneurs in the Czech Republic. They then have a problem with meeting their business obligations and the payment of the expenses connected with their businesses (which also includes taxes, of course). The Czech Ministry of Finance has introduced certain measures in the area of taxation, which are supposed to alleviate the effects of the crisis and bring businesses temporary tax relief. While the Ministry introduced very benevolent measures for income tax both from the perspective of submitting returns and for the payment of tax obligations, this relief was not implemented in the area of VAT.
